Which of the following genres is defined by form rather than theme tragedy satire sonnet drama or comedy?

Sonnet is the genre defined by form rather than theme. A sonnet is a poetic form with specific characteristics such as 14 lines, a specific rhyme scheme, and a fixed structure. The theme of a sonnet can vary widely, but the form remains consistent.
